Red Hat 5上搭建邮件服务器:统一管理与跨系通信
需积分: 2 201 浏览量
更新于2024-08-04
收藏 892KB DOCX 举报
在本次实验中,我们将探讨如何在Red Hat Enterprise Linux 5(RHEL5)操作系统上配置和管理一个sendmail邮件服务器,以便为学院的学生提供统一的电子邮件服务。学院设有三个部门:计算机系(computer.xinan.com)、英语系(english.xinan.com)和会计系(accunt.xinan.com),每个部门对应各自的子域。邮件服务器的域名是mail.xinan.com,其IP地址为192.168.1.2,而DNS服务器的IP也为同一地址,即192.168.1.2。
网络结构方面,计算机系的网络范围为192.168.20.0/24,英语系为192.168.30.0/24,会计系为192.168.40.0/24。实验的主要目标是确保每个系内部的主机能够收发邮件,并且不同系之间的邮件也能相互传递。然而,需要注意的是,各系内部最后一个IP地址为99的主机将被排除在邮件收发功能之外。
训练内容主要包括以下步骤:
1. **安装与配置sendmail**:首先,要在RHEL5上安装sendmail,包括必要的软件包和依赖项,如Postfix、Exim等。这一步可能涉及设置主配置文件、域名转发规则以及用户账号的设置。
2. **设置邮件路由**:为了实现内部和外部网络间的邮件转发,需要配置邮件服务器以识别各个部门的邮件接收和发送路径。这可能涉及到创建邮件路由表,指定内部和外部邮件服务器的联系信息,以及设置邮件转发策略。
3. **设置部门域和子域**:为了区分各个部门的邮件,需要在sendmail配置中设置相应的MX记录,确保邮件客户端正确地将邮件发送到各个子域。
4. **创建和管理用户账户**:为学生分配邮箱地址,确保每个系的邮件地址符合命名规则,并且能正确映射到本地系统上。同时,需要设置权限,允许部门内的用户之间自由通信,而限制99号主机的访问。
5. **防火墙和安全设置**:确保邮件服务器的安全性,包括配置防火墙规则,防止未经授权的访问和垃圾邮件的发送,同时保护用户的隐私。
6. **测试与优化**:完成配置后,通过发送测试邮件来验证邮件服务器的功能是否正常工作。对可能出现的问题进行排查并优化,比如延迟、丢包等。
7. **文档和培训资料**:编写详细的教程或指南,供后续维护和培训新用户参考,确保所有参与者都能理解和操作邮件服务器。
通过这次实验,学习者将深入理解如何在Linux环境下搭建和维护邮件服务器,提高网络通信管理和安全性,同时也锻炼了解决实际问题的能力。
2023-02-06 上传
2023-02-06 上传
2022-07-03 上传
2020-06-25 上传
2022-07-04 上传
2022-07-04 上传
2022-07-03 上传
2022-07-04 上传
2021-09-18 上传
catino
- 粉丝: 25
- 资源: 16
最新资源
- NIST REFPROP问题反馈与解决方案存储库
- 掌握LeetCode习题的系统开源答案
- ctop:实现汉字按首字母拼音分类排序的PHP工具
- 微信小程序课程学习——投资融资类产品说明
- Matlab犯罪模拟器开发:探索《当蛮力失败》犯罪惩罚模型
- Java网上招聘系统实战项目源码及部署教程
- OneSky APIPHP5库:PHP5.1及以上版本的API集成
- 实时监控MySQL导入进度的bash脚本技巧
- 使用MATLAB开发交流电压脉冲生成控制系统
- ESP32安全OTA更新:原生API与WebSocket加密传输
- Sonic-Sharp: 基于《刺猬索尼克》的开源C#游戏引擎
- Java文章发布系统源码及部署教程
- CQUPT Python课程代码资源完整分享
- 易语言实现获取目录尺寸的Scripting.FileSystemObject对象方法
- Excel宾果卡生成器:自定义和打印多张卡片
- 使用HALCON实现图像二维码自动读取与解码